0

我在 Windows Server 2012 上运行 Asp.net mvc 核心时遇到了挑战,我通过 Visual Studio 2017 将我的网站发布为文件系统,它在我的计算机上正确运行,但在我单击 mysite.exe 应用程序红隼运行时在远程系统上并且很快关闭。即使我尝试通过更改使用 UseUrl("http://localhost:4000") 的 program.cs 文件并发布它,它在我的计算机和远程服务器中都可以正常工作,但是当我将指定的 url 更改为 "mysitename.com “在program.cs中,红隼再次很快关闭。我怎么解决这个问题?

4

1 回答 1

0

您可以在 IIS 或 Nginx 或 Apache 中使用反向代理。反向代理服务器接收来自 Internet 的 HTTP 请求,并在进行一些初步处理后将它们转发给 Kestrel。欲了解更多信息,请访问

于 2017-12-27T11:46:05.453 回答